Code example for Parcelable.Creator

Methods: createFromParcel

0
      paramParcel1.enforceInterface("com.google.android.gms.common.internal.IGmsServiceBroker");
      IGmsCallbacks localIGmsCallbacks1 = IGmsCallbacks.Stub.asInterface(paramParcel1.readStrongBinder());
      int i = paramParcel1.readInt();
      String str1 = paramParcel1.readString();
      if (paramParcel1.readInt() != 0);
      for (Bundle localBundle1 = (Bundle)Bundle.CREATOR.createFromParcel(paramParcel1); ; localBundle1 = null)
      { 
        getPanoramaService(localIGmsCallbacks1, i, str1, localBundle1);
        paramParcel2.writeNoException();
        return true; 
      } 
    } 
 
    private static class Proxy 
      implements IGmsServiceBroker 
    { 
      private IBinder mRemote;
 
      Proxy(IBinder paramIBinder)
      { 
        this.mRemote = paramIBinder;